e z L C D -‐ 4 0 5
|
44
Rev.
© 2016 Earth Computers Tech. Inc.
1.6.2 SD File Operations
The SD card is treated as a formatted disk. The supported file systems are: FAT-‐12, FAT-‐16 and
FAT32. The user data is stored in files. Besides the ezLCD, the files may be read or written by SD
Reader/Writer connected to any computer.
Formatting the SD Card.
In order to perform File Operations, the
SD Card has to be formatted in FAT-‐32, FAT-‐16 or
FAT12
.
The ezLCD will not perform any File Operations on the unformatted SD Card, nor it will do that
on the card formatted with the file system other than FAT-‐32, FAT-‐16 or FAT-‐12.
The SD card can be formatted:
·∙ outside the ezLCD by using SD Reader/Writer connected to the PC, or
·∙ inside the ezLCD by sending
SD_FORMAT
command to the ezLCD, or
·∙ inside the ezLCD by using SDformat.exe supplied with the
SD Source Code Examples
.
About the supported file systems
FAT12
FAT16
FAT16
Full Name
File Allocation Table
12-bit version
16-bit version
32-bit version
Introduced
1977
July 1988
August 1996
Max file size
32 MB
2 GB
4 GB
Max number of files
4,077
65,517
268,435,437
Max volume size
32 MB
2 GB
8TB
Summary of the SD File Operations commands.
SD_FORMAT
Formats the SD in the specified file system.
SD_FILE_LIST
Gets the list of files and sub-‐directories which reside in the specified SD Directory.
SD_FILE_OPEN
Opens an existing SD Flash file for reading or writing. File Position Index is set to 0. Temporary
disables the Touch Screen. The Touch Screen will be automatically re-‐enabled when all files are
closed. In order to open non-‐existing, new file, use the command
SD_FILE_CREATE
SD_FILE_CREATE
Creates a new SD Flash file and opens it for writing. File Position Index is set to 0. Temporary
disables the Touch Screen. The Touch Screen will be automatically re-‐enabled when all files are
closed.
SD_FILE_CLOSE
Closes SD Flash file. Re-‐enables the touch screen if no other SD files are opened.
Summary of Contents for ezLCD-405
Page 1: ......
Page 22: ...e z L C D 4 0 5 22 Rev 2016 Earth Computers Tech Inc Figure 2 ezLCD 405 Schematic...
Page 32: ...e z L C D 4 0 5 32 Rev 2016 Earth Computers Tech Inc...
Page 52: ...e z L C D 4 0 5 52 Rev 2016 Earth Computers Tech Inc SET_COLOR SET_XY...
Page 102: ...e z L C D 4 0 5 102 Rev 2016 Earth Computers Tech Inc...
Page 109: ...e z L C D 4 0 5 109 Rev 2016 Earth Computers Tech Inc...
Page 118: ...e z L C D 4 0 5 118 Rev 2016 Earth Computers Tech Inc...